- Double click on "My Computer" icon.
- Double click on "Control Panel" icon
- Double click on "Network" icon.
- Click the Configurations tab.
- Make sure that there is a "Dialup adapter" in this
window. If not, click "add" then click "Adapter" and then
"Add" again. Choose "Microsoft" and then click, "OK".
- Click the Configurations Tab. Make sure that there is a
"TCP/IP" in the Network Protocol Window. If not, click "Add", click
"Protocol", then click "Add"...choose "Microsoft" and then
choose "TCP/IP". Click "ok" and "ok" again.
- Restart the computer if prompted to.
- Double click on "My Computer" icon.
- Double click on "Control Panel" icon
- Double click on "Network".
- Click the configurations Tab and highlight the
"TCP/IP" and then click on Properties.
- Click OK to the TCP/IP Properties Information Message if it
comes up.
- Click on the DNS Configurations Tab then click on "Enable
DNS".
- Type your Login Name also know as username (look on your user
information sheet) in the Host section.
- Caution: You may need your
Windows 95 CD for this installation. If you have the Window CAB files on your harddrive
you may not need the CD. You may be prompted to insert your Windows 95 CD to complete
installation.
- Click OK and then Ok again.
- You will be prompted to restart your computer. Click Yes to do
so.
- After your computer restarts, Just close all windows that
appear. You will now need to configure Dial-up Networking to connect to us.
